Claremont Terrace is one of Glasgow's finest Renaissance style terraces built by John Baird in 1847 with impressive columns and wrought iron balconies. It features large LCD TV’s, a Neff kitchen , a cutting edge sound system and a record player, the large apartment (the lounge alone is 50 ft) also houses a fine collection of original art work by Glasgow artists Bill Blackwood, Steven Hendry, Ruth Mulvie and Alistair Grey.
